Nasal hair is a natural part of the human body

Nasal hair serves to keep dust and allergens out of the nasal cavity. It also adds humidity and moisture to the air that we breathe. Nasal hair is a natural, part of the human body that protects the nasal cavity and prevents allergens from entering the nose.
